FROM THE MUSEUM OF FINE ARTS, BOSTON, SOLD TO BENEFIT ACQUISITION FUNDS
An ivory netsuke
SIGNED MITSUHIRO, EDO PERIOD (19TH CENTURY)
Details
An ivory netsuke
Signed
Mitsuhiro
, Edo Period (19th Century)
Of Hotei and his sack
3cm. high

Lot Essay
A typically Japanese good-humoured portrayal of the swarthy Indian priest as a tumbling doll that, in the original, returns to an upright position
